Let’s start with the basics. GIVE NOTICE OF YOUR RETIREMENT Before writing a the company. You should speak face-to-face with your manager and acknowledge the entire situation. retirement letter to an employee, you should give notice that you are leaving Sometimes, a short speech can give you more insights into the company’s policy and retirement packages that you may learn more about. If you have more information about the important matters, the conversation will go smoothly. You should give notice of your retirement a few months in advance, which will leave the management enough time to find an adequate replacement for your position.

  2. It’s time to bid adieu! You may be working for years, and it might be difficult to find someone with the exact skills that you have. For these reasons, you should make an announcement that you are leaving a few months before you actually leave the company. There are also reasons to offer help to the company before you leave. You can be part of the training staff that will teach the new employees everything they need to know about the job. This will be of tremendous help for the company because they will be getting an employee who knows the relevant things for the job. After you have face-to-face communication, you can go on and write a simple retirement letter that will be a written announcement that you are leaving the company.

HOW TO WRITE A RETIREMENT LETTER A retirement letter should be a some of the relevant points in this letter if you want the manager to consider this letter professional and adequate for the given situation. about your future retirement. You should include formal notice First of all, include the information like a specific date of your retirement. You should discuss this point before, in a conversation with your manager, and this should be the date of your formal leaving. Also, mention the time that you have spent at the company and how it affected your life. You can emphasize the years of experience you have gained or the skills that you have learned. No matter the achievement, you can mention it in your letter of retirement. You can thank your boss for the opportunities that you had and you can express gratitude at some point. There is also an option to offer future services in the form of . In this manner, you can help the organization until they find a complete replacement for your position. freelance or part-time work EXAMPLE OF RETIREMENT LETTER There are many examples of retirement letters, and most of them can be found online.
